I touched on this briefly in response to an earlier post of mine but I felt it deserved a thread of its own!

W all know that testimonials are vital to help getting new business but when you start out you obviously don't have any (the position I am in now).

However, I have testimonials from my other freelance business that I have been running for several years.

Do you think I could link to these on my website? After all, they are testimonials about me as a freelancer (although not for my current business).

I would be interested to hear peoples thoughts on this.
